Setup
1. Charging the Headphones
Before initial use, fully charge your headphones. A full charge takes approximately 2.5 hours.
- Connect the small end of the USB-C charging cable to the USB-C port on the right earcup.
- Connect the other end of the cable to a USB wall charger (not included) or a computer that is powered on.
- The battery indicator light will glow amber during charging and turn solid white when fully charged.
2. Powering On/Off
- To power on, slide the Power/Bluetooth switch on the right earcup to the 'On' position.
- To power off, slide the Power/Bluetooth switch to the 'Off' position.
3. Bluetooth Pairing
Pair your headphones with a Bluetooth-enabled device to enable wireless audio.
- With the headphones powered on, slide the Power/Bluetooth switch to the Bluetooth symbol and hold until the Bluetooth indicator light blinks blue.
- On your device, enable Bluetooth and select "Bose QuietComfort" from the list of available devices.
- Once connected, the Bluetooth indicator light will glow solid blue.
4. Bose Music App
For full control over features like adjustable EQ, noise cancellation levels, and firmware updates, download the Bose Music app from your device's app store.
Operating the Headphones

Image: A detailed view of the control buttons located on the earcup, including volume and multi-function buttons.
1. Noise Cancellation Modes
The headphones feature two primary listening modes:
- Quiet Mode: Provides maximum noise cancellation, reducing ambient sounds for focused listening.
- Aware Mode: Allows you to hear your surroundings while still enjoying your audio, useful for situational awareness.
Toggle between these modes using the dedicated button on the left earcup or through the Bose Music app.

2. Audio Playback Controls
Use the buttons on the right earcup to control audio playback:
- Volume Up/Down: Press the '+' or '-' buttons.
- Play/Pause: Press the multi-function button once.
- Skip Track Forward: Press the multi-function button twice.
- Skip Track Backward: Press the multi-function button three times.
3. Call Management
Manage phone calls using the multi-function button:
- Answer/End Call: Press the multi-function button once.
- Decline Call: Press and hold the multi-function button.
4. Wired Connection
Connect the headphones to devices without Bluetooth using the included 3.5mm audio cable. This allows for continued listening even if the battery is depleted.
5. Equalizer (EQ) Adjustment
Customize your audio experience by adjusting the equalizer settings through the Bose Music app. This allows you to fine-tune bass, mid-range, and treble levels.

Charging and Battery
The Bose QuietComfort headphones offer extended listening times and efficient charging:
- Battery Life: Up to 24 hours on a single charge.
- Quick Charge: A 15-minute charge provides up to 2.5 hours of additional play time.
- Charging Time: Approximately 2.5 hours for a full charge.
- Charging Port: USB-C.
Maintenance
Cleaning
- Wipe the surfaces of the headphones with a soft, dry cloth.
- Do not use liquid cleaners or solvents.
- Ensure no moisture enters the earcup openings or charging port.
Storage
- When not in use, store the headphones in their protective carrying case to prevent damage.
- Avoid storing in extreme temperatures or high humidity.

Troubleshooting
| Issue | Possible Solution |
|---|---|
| Headphones do not power on | Ensure the battery is charged. Connect to a power source using the USB-C cable. |
| Cannot pair via Bluetooth | Ensure headphones are in pairing mode (blinking blue light). Check your device's Bluetooth settings and try reconnecting. Turn off and on both devices. |
| No sound | Check volume levels on both headphones and connected device. Ensure headphones are properly paired or the audio cable is fully inserted. |
| Noise cancellation not effective | Ensure Quiet Mode is selected. Adjust earcups for a proper seal around your ears. |
